zoukankan      html  css  js  c++  java
  • 插入操作 if返回值=1时插入成功,else 该值已经存在

    //sql插入操作,使用ExecuteNonQuery方法 当返回值=1时插入成功,else 该值已经存在
    SQl:

    sql插入操作,使用ExecuteNonQuery方法 当返回值=1时插入成功,else 该值已经存在

    C#:
    string sql=“declare @tmp int select @tmp=count(*) from [tab_students] where stu_name='学生51';
    if(@tmp=0)
    begin
    begin tran
    insert into [tab_students](stu_name) values('学生51');
    commit tran
    end”;
    int flag=cmd.ExecuteNonQuery();
    然后判断flag
    if(flag==1)
    插入成功
    else
    该值已经存在

    作者:青羽
  • 相关阅读:
    理解Restful 架构
    CLR 异步函数
    CLR 线程池
    CLR 线程基础
    CLR 序列化
    CLR 垃圾回收和应用程序集
    CLR的垃圾回收机制
    定制特性
    枚举和迭代器
    接口
  • 原文地址:https://www.cnblogs.com/tenghoo/p/566052.html
Copyright © 2011-2022 走看看